How iMessage Works

iMessage uses end-to-end encryption, ensuring that all messages are secure and can only be read by the sender and the recipient. When you send an iMessage, it is routed through Apple’s servers, which then forward it to the recipient’s device. This process happens quickly and efficiently, allowing for fast and reliable messaging.

Configuring iMessage Settings

To ensure that iMessage is working correctly over WiFi, you may need to configure some settings. Go to the Settings app and select “Messages.” From there, you can toggle the switch next to “Send as SMS” to turn it off. This will ensure that all messages are sent as iMessages over WiFi, rather than as SMS messages over cellular data.

Understanding End-to-End Encryption

End-to-end encryption is a method of secure communication that ensures that only the sender and the recipient can read the messages. When you send an iMessage, it is encrypted on your device and can only be decrypted on the recipient’s device. This means that even Apple cannot read your messages, ensuring that your conversations remain private.

How do I set up iMessage to work with WiFi only on my iPhone?

To set up iMessage to work with WiFi only on your iPhone, go to your device’s settings and select the “Messages” option. From there, tap on “Send & Receive” and make sure that your Apple ID is selected. You should also ensure that the “iMessage” option is enabled. If you’re using a WiFi-only connection, you may need to disable the “Send as SMS” option, which allows your device to send messages as SMS when iMessage is unavailable. By disabling this option, you can ensure that your messages are only sent over WiFi.

Once you’ve set up iMessage to work with WiFi only, you can test it by sending a message to a friend or family member who also uses iMessage. Make sure that your device is connected to a stable WiFi network and that the recipient’s device is also connected to the internet. If everything is set up correctly, your message should be delivered quickly and reliably over WiFi. Keep in mind that if you’re using a WiFi-only connection, you may experience delays or failures if your internet connection is slow or unstable. In such cases, you may need to wait for a better connection or try sending the message again.

How do I troubleshoot iMessage issues when using WiFi only?

If you’re experiencing issues with iMessage when using WiFi only, there are several troubleshooting steps you can take. First, check your WiFi connection to ensure that it’s stable and working correctly. You can do this by opening a web browser or another app that requires an internet connection. If your WiFi connection is slow or unstable, try restarting your router or moving to a location with a stronger signal. You should also check that your Apple ID is signed in correctly and that the iMessage option is enabled in the Settings app.

If you’re still experiencing issues, try restarting your device or signing out and back in with your Apple ID. You can also try resetting the Network Settings on your device, which can help resolve issues with your WiFi connection. To do this, go to your device’s settings and select the “General” option, then tap on “Reset” and select “Reset Network Settings.” This will reset your device’s network settings to their default values, which can help resolve issues with your WiFi connection and iMessage. Keep in mind that resetting your network settings will also forget any saved WiFi passwords, so you’ll need to re-enter them after the reset.

Are there any limitations to using iMessage with WiFi only?

Yes, there are several limitations to using iMessage with WiFi only. One of the main limitations is that you won’t be able to send or receive SMS or MMS messages, which are typically sent over cellular networks. This means that you won’t be able to communicate with friends or family members who don’t use iMessage. Additionally, if you’re using a WiFi-only device, such as an iPad or iPod touch, you won’t be able to send or receive messages when you’re not connected to a WiFi network.

Another limitation of using iMessage with WiFi only is that you may experience delays or failures if your internet connection is slow or unstable. This can be frustrating if you’re trying to have a conversation with someone in real-time.
